    For whatever reason, I'm always mildly surprised whenever I see a boba joint in the Mission. Not sure why, given the diverse multitude of restaurants and eateries around here and boba's immense popularity, but it's always unexpected. However, for whatever reason, it felt particularly true when we unexpectedly came across Brew Cha. Not that I minded in the least - given how it was such a warm day out, we were more than happy to drop in for a cool, sweet treat! Located on the corner of 18th and a residential alley street off Mission, Brew Cha feels easy to miss if you aren't looking for it (it's the newest building on the block). Stepping inside, the space felt a bit small, especially now that they've blocked off the back part of the seating area, but they still have some tables and couches if you're looking for a place to sit (they also have some board games and a claw machine). As for the menu, it's pretty extensive, featuring a variety of fruit teas and slushes, organic matcha based drinks, milk tea, lattes, and a mix of other specialty offerings. No food/snack options from what I could tell, though. -- UBE LATTE Not bad, but not as good as I had hoped. On the plus side, this had a nice bit of milkiness/creaminess to it and the sweetness was just right (requested 50% sweet). That being said, unfortunately, the taste of the ube was really subtle/light. -- STRAWBERRY MATCHA LATTE This looked great in the photos on their ordering tablet, but what we ended up getting was just okay. Thankfully, this wasn't too sweet, but the taste of the strawberry in this was also really muted. What's more, though far from the worst thing, the consistency was a little thin. Between how we only tried two drinks and how promising some of their other drinks looked, there's a decent chance that our experience may not reflect the best that Brew Cha has to offer. At the very least, given how similar our drinks were, it's entirely possible that their lattes just aren't as good as their fruit teas, slushes, and milk tea. I certainly wouldn't mind finding out in the future, but it'll definitely have to wait until the next time I'm already in the Mission. Considering how tough parking can be, I may be curious, but I'm not that curious. THREE AND A HALF STARS rounded down for now.

    Boba places have popped up all around San Francisco and has become a common place to go to enjoy Boba tea. The Mission had many places to get Boba over the years. When Boba Guys closed a few years ago Brew Cha has remained in the area a few blocks over and still serves one of the most natural organic Boba Teas in San Francisco on 18th street between Mission and San Carlos street. The difference between Brew Cha and other Boba places is their quality of tea and their process of using an espresso machine technology to keep the freshness and flavor of the natural tea. It's in their namesake Brew Cha (cha means tea in Chinese and Brazilian Portuguese). I got the Passion Fruit Green Tea which was not too sweet at my request to the Bobatender. It was refreshing but there was lots of seeds in the bottom of the drink. It was also tasty and you can taste the natural green tea flavor. They have lots of other good drinks on the menu like the Lavender Matcha Latte and their Ube Taro Latte. If you like organic natural tea flavors this is the place to go.     Can the boba be made vegan?

    Boba is naturally vegan (tapioca) but it depends on the sweetener used when cooking it. I believe their black boba is sweetened with honey and their white boba is not. I would call to double check.

    Are the ube taro lattes made with both ube and taro? Or are they saying that ube is the same as taro?

    They're different, and it's made with both ube and taro!

    Are there outlets and wifi here?

    There are outlets and free WiFi.

    What are the non caffeinated bubble tea options here?

    Ube tea latte , black sugar latte etc
